    There are ‘two’ Dashboards you actually have in WordPress.com. The first one is the website Dashboard (whenever you’re typing WordPress.com in your browser); the other one is your, we here as users tend to mention it as, /wp-admin Dashboard. This is like the predecessor of WordPress Dashboard before WordPress team decided to make it simpler and more user friendly. Here you can even try to use Gutenberg, WordPress’ upcoming publishing system 😄

    To access the /wp-admin Dashboard, you can simply type your blog/website URL, ended with /wp-admin. So it’s like [your website name].wordpress.com/wp-admin.

    If you’re already logged in on WordPress, there’s no need for you to log in there. If you haven’t logged in, the screen will prompt you to log in with your WordPress username and password.

    There, you can scroll down the menu bar (left side), and you will see ‘Tools’ tab. Click there, and you will see Press This feature. From there, you can refer to this article in installing Press This bookmarklet on your browser:
